Irakli Mezurnishvili: “The elections are held at a high organizational level”
18:07 / 2021-10-25

A group of observers who arrived in Uzbekistan for the important political event – the Presidential elections, held meetings with deputies of the Legislative Chamber of the Oliy Majlis and announced the results of their observations.

The Chairman of Georgia – Uzbekistan Interparliamentary Group of Cooperation Irakli Mezurnishvili met with deputies of the Lower House of Parliament.

The guests were informed about the significant changes implemented in all spheres of life of Uzbekistan in recent years, in particular, about the conditions created for open and transparent conduction of elections, the work carried out to further develop the national electoral legislation.

Information was also provided on the structure of the Legislative Chamber of the Oliy Majlis, the activities of political parties and committees, friendship groups established within the framework of cooperation with foreign parliaments.

The parties also discussed the state and prospects for further development of inter-parliamentary relations, issues of cooperation between the two countries in trade-economic, innovation, transport-communication, cultural-humanitarian and other spheres.

It was noted that the Presidential elections in Uzbekistan were held at a high organized level, the voting process fully complied with international standards, the elections were open, transparent and without any violations.

Issues of further strengthening cooperation between the Legislative Chamber of the Oliy Majlis and the Parliament of Georgia were also discussed at the meeting.
